The hardening and narrowing of the arteries caused by a buildup of cholesterol plaques is known as ____________

Health
1 answer:
ollegr [7]3 years ago
3 0
The Hardening and narrowing of the arteries caused by a buildup of cholesterol plaques is known as [ atherosclerosis ]

Which bmi measurement is considered underweight?
BMI Categories:

Underweight = <18.5
Normal weight = 18.5–24.9
Overweight = 25–29.9
Obesity = BMI of 30 or greater

What is the function of iron?​
VLD [36.1K]

Answer:

Iron is an essential mineral found in the body. Iron plays a central role in many biochemical processes in the body. These include oxygen transport and storage, assisting with immunity and contributing to enzyme systems.

Iron helps oxygenate the blood

The key function of iron is to facilitate oxygen transport by haemoglobin, the oxygen-carrying pigment of the red blood cells.

Iron also help to convert blood sugar to energy.

Iron boost the immune system. Having an adequate amount of iron in your system will help your immune system to function helping you to support and maintain good health.

Iron aids cognitive function

Iron deficiency can contribute to impaired cognitive function.

Iron support hair skin and nails.

Iron supports enzyme systems that are involved in the synthesis of collagen and elastin. It helps the hair to become vibrant and shiny and it also helps prevent the nails from becoming brittle and dry by keeping them strong and moist.
